Transaction 7843558fe0efad53726ee7bee3647698a275aed89fc31ff7a1f5ed5e7aed48c1
1 Input
1 Output
-
7843558fe0efad53726ee7bee3647698a275aed89fc31ff7a1f5ed5e7aed48c1:0
- value
- 2453883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c6591c38fe0367dc2cb57d4e39705a94606e881 OP_EQUAL
- address
- 3EVNCZip96Ve23x4YpazXacvQ99uhXtKUZ